Skip to content

Machine Learning Scientist

  • Hybrid
    • Utrecht, Utrecht, Netherlands
  • Software

Job description

Position Title - Medior Machine Learning Scientist

Company - iwell - Your Partner for Sustainable Energy Solutions

Location - Utrecht, Netherlands (Hybrid)


About iwell

At iwell, we are all about reinforcing energy security. We help European businesses become more energy independent. Because with growing regulations, extreme price volatility and rising grid issues, they just need to be resilient. So it's time to take charge and think ahead. We deliver energy management solutions that ensure businesses are always in control of their energy. Our in-house developed EMS and modular battery storage, drive profit through sustainability, making businesses future-proof. We’re a fast-growing international team of bold, talented individuals. From engineers and software developers to creative thinkers and customer-focused business developers, we are looking for people who are determined to make a positive impact.


The Role

As a Machine Learning Scientist at iwell, you will focus on developing forecasting models that power our smart energy management solutions. You’ll join our Data Team where you’ll work together with Data Engineers and Machine Learning Engineers to deliver accurate forecasts to our optimisation and monitoring systems. Your work will involve researching new approaches, testing model performance, and deploying innovative forecasting methods into production. You’ll also play a key role in monitoring model performance over time, detecting drift, and ensuring long-term reliability of deployed models. Success in this role means combining curiosity with rigor: you thrive on experimentation, but you also ensure your solutions are robust, scalable, and practical. Collaboration is key; you’ll work cross-functionally, sharing insights and aligning your models with the broader product and development goals.

Key Responsibilities

  • Design, build, and validate machine learning models for forecasting energy-related data.

  • Explore and test new modelling techniques to improve forecasting accuracy and reliability.

  • Continuously evaluate model performance, detect drift, and iterate to deliver robust results.

  • Collaborate with Data Engineers and Machine Learning Engineers to create high-quality datasets and deploy models in a production environment.

  • Provide clear documentation of models and share insights to strengthen iwell’s collective expertise in data and machine learning.

What you will bring

  • You have at least 3+ years of experience in developing and validating machine learning models, ideally in a production environment.

  • You bring a strong background in a quantitative field such as computer science, physics, mathematics, econometrics, or related areas.

  • You have excellent programming skills in Python, including familiarity with ML frameworks.

  • You have excellent written and verbal communication skills in English

  • You are passionate about sustainability and/or energy solutions

  • You like working in a dynamic scale-up environment

We care

  • Accelerate your career: Get a budget of €1500 a calendar year for personal development and career growth. 

  • Pension: Attractive pension plan with BrandNewDay.

  • Travel reimbursement: We cover your travel costs (bike, car, or public transport).

  • Mobile phone allowance: €25 per month.

  • 30 days of holiday to rest and recharge, plus a yearly company holiday, plus one volunteer day a year.

  • Hours: A full time (5 days per week / 40 hours) role. We can also consider 4 days / 32 hours.

  • Hybrid role: Balance between our Utrecht office and working from home.

  • Coverage under the Technical Installation Company Collective Labor ?

Do you walk the talk?

For more information about iwell, what we do, why we do it and an overview of our partners visithttps://iwell.eu/.

or